Cover the bowl tightly with clingfilm (plastic wrap) and leave … WebThe easiest way to soften your sugar is to heat it up in the microwave. To achieve this, simply place the desired sugar in a bowl – make sure that this is microwave safe. Then, use a spray or water mister to make the sugar a little damp, and place the bowl in the microwave. Heat on high for around 5 minutes, then check the sugar.

WebMay 1, 2024 · A quicker way to soften brown sugar is to put a moist paper towel in a plastic bag with the sugar and microwave it for 20 seconds. If you are leery about microwaving plastic, you could also put the sugar in a glass or ceramic bowl with a moist paper towel and cover it with a lid or plate.
